What are our demands?

  1. Central Law to protect doctors ( even in Non Epidemic Time) - There were assaults on doctors before Corona Epidemic; there are assaults during the corona epidemic; and, if nothing is done, thee will be assaults on doctors after the Corona epidemic. Doctor's Protection Act should be stringent just like the Rape laws and Dowry laws.
  2. Punish all who assault doctors - with every assault, morale of doctors decreases. We want motivated and empathetic doctors to treat the patients of this country. Assaulters must be punished. 
  3. Safe working environment where doctors can give their full attention to the patient without fearing assault.
  4. Ease of filing FIR by doctor in cases of assault- Make it absolutely easy for the doctor to file an FIR. After the FIR is filed, the doctor should be provided protection and shoild not be harassed in any way. 
  5. Attacks on doctors and HCWs must be Non-bailable offence.
  6. Justice for the attack on doctors at NRSMCH, Kolkata in 2019, justice for Dr Archana Sharma of Dausa, Rajasthan and many other named and unnamed doctors. Justice for every assault on doctors with fast-tracking of all cases of assault on doctors ( even retrospectively).
  7. Better healthcare infrastructure for the people of this country. 
  8. Availability of all necessary medicines at all times - at times we cannot save a patient due to lack of medicines, and the public outrage is directed at doctors.
  9. Doctor should be able to give more time to the patients - this is possible only if the number of doctors is increased with respect to the number of patients. Government should do this. 
  10. More ventilators in all hospitals - sometimes the patient dies due to unavailability of ventilators. And the public blames doctors. Not knowing that its the govenrment’s fault.
  11. The public of this country has right to be treated by doctors who are well rested and with fresh mind - but this is not possible if there are less doctors and they are made to work 48 to 96 hr at a stretch without sleep and sometimes without food. Duty hours of doctors should be fixed at 8 hrs per day and 48 hr per week. 
  12. Patient should be given adequate time in the OPDs - Maximum Number of patients that can be seen by a doctor in OPD in one day should be fixed. If a doctor at the govt hospital treats 200 patients in 8 hours without single break, even then he cannot give more than 2-3 minute per patient. 
  13. Doctors should spend their time in treating patients rather than collect samples, transport papers from one part of hospital to other. There should be adequate ward boys for that. This way doctors could give more time to patients.
  14. Restricting number of relatives who come to meet patients - Every relative who enters, brings with him germs. Number of complications increase due to this. 
  15. Public has the right to be treated by real qualified doctors - It is the duty of the government to clamp down on quacks. When the quacks will decrease, number of cases who reach a hospital late in critical condition will decrease.
  16. Rampant sale of antibiotics at pharmacies should stop -  It is the duty of govt to ensure that antibiotics are not sold without prescriptions. When antibiotics are not misused, antibiotic resistance will not increase, infections can be treated and deaths due to sepsis decrease. 
  17. Define Administrative negligence  - Availability of Doctors, Paramedical staff, Adequate and good quality medicines, and equipment, stopping quacks from practicing, stopping the sale of medicines without a prescription, etc is the responsibility of Administration( IAS, IPS, Politicians, MLAs, Councillors, etc). Responsibility, accountability, and punishment must be defined. 
  18. Increase Healthcare Spending -  With meager healthcare spending, healthcare infrastructure can never improve. 
  19. Services of a doctor are beyond consumer seller relation - The COVID19 Pandemic has very well established this. Remove services of doctors from consumer protection act and remove the draconian Clinical Establishment Acts.
  20. Definition of Roles and Responsibilities in Government Hospitals and Medical Colleges - In the absence of any clear definition of roles and responsibilities in a hospital, specially in Medical Colleges, most of the responsibilities are passed on to the doctors, especially resident doctors. Hence, there is a need for role and responsibility definition of all the people working in the Hospital.  National Medical Commission could play a pivotal role in it.

India is struggling to meet the goals of reducing infant mortality and maternal mortality. There is gross lack of Emergency and Intensive Care facilities in smaller towns and cities alike.

All critical patients are referred to tertiary government hospitals where the standard of care obviously diminishes if patients flow in numbers many times more than the handling capacity of doctors there. Even tertiary private institutes are overburdened. Government medical colleges in smaller towns refer the patient indiscriminately. This is increasing the cost of healthcare immensely.

There is a need that indiscriminate referring be stopped. There is a need that the cases that can be handled at medical colleges in smaller towns be managed there. There is a need that smaller government or private hospitals and nursing homes become well equipped to deal with critical situations.  But neither the doctors nor the hospitals are responsible for this current situation. The reason for this is that doctors are afraid to treat critical patients, nursing homes don't want to create facilities for intensive care and no one wants to admit critical patients.  The reason is simple. In spite of the best efforts of doctors, nurses, nursing homes, hospitals, and medical colleges; a patient may die. After all, doctors are Doctors and not God. But, in an event of the death of a patient, no one will save the doctor. In the event of the death of a critical patient, nursing homes are vandalized. On 10th June 2019,  a doctor fought for his life after brutal assault by a mob of 200 who were brought in 2 lorries on the death of a 90-year-old patient at NRS Medical College, Kolkata.

This happened again at Hindurao Hospital. A doctor suffered laceration on the scalp when patient relatives assaulted doctors in the casualty after death of a CKD patient.

In July 2019, a doctor was brutally assaulted after the death of elderly patient with myocardial infarction at LNJP (MAMC) hospital by a mob, New Delhi.

And then again it happened in Mumbai. 15 Relatives assault 3 doctors at Nair Hospital, Mumbai after death of 50-year-old critically ill seropositive patient.

On duty doctor of Pediatrics threatened, ambushed and beaten. All of this happened within the ward and doctor’s duty room by 25 terrorists-like patient relatives at a hospital in Odisha in 2019.

A 52-year-old doctor brutally and mercilessly assaulted, almost lost vision. The patient was his neighbor whom he took to the hospital in his own car. When the patient became serious, this is what they did to him - abducted him, threatened his wife to hand over the checkbook, made him sign cheques worth 50 lakhs, beat him and threw him on the road. This happened in 2019 too.

On 30 Aug 2019 in Assam - After a patient's death, locals got angry and brutally assaulted the doctor. The doctor died while being taken to the hospital. This happened at Teok Tea Estate in Jorhat, Assam.

On 20th February 2020, a senior and humble doctor was assaulted by patient attendants at CMRI hospital (a corporate private hospital) in Kolkata.

On 1st April 2020, a team of doctors which went to collect samples of Corona suspects was assaulted in Indore

60-year-old doctor assaulted brutally by a group of men in SDH Talcher, Odisha on 4th April 2020. This attack has happened amid the Coronavirus crisis.

On 7th April 2020, a lady doctor in Surat was harassed, obstructed to enter her own house and assaulted by people of her apartment.

On 15th April 2020, doctors and the medical team was assaulted and pelted with stones while going to collect samples from corona suspects.

On 19th April 2020 (amid the Coronavirus crisis), assault crossed all limits when the dead body of a doctor was assaulted. A mob assaulted Dead Body of a doctor with stones. Corona Warrior neurosurgeon of Chennai who died fighting Corona for the public of this country did not deserve this assault on his dead body.

On 1st May 2020, mob attacks doctors at Sagore Dutta Medical College Hospital after the death of a patient. Assaults on doctors continue despite the stringent Epidemic Diseases Act.

On 9th May 2020, in Darbhanga Bihar, an on-duty doctor was dragged off his chair and beaten by a police personnel in broad daylight while the doctor was treating patients. Allegedly he had asked the policeman to wear a mask. 

On 10th May 2020, Ear of a doctor on duty mercilessly bitten off by patient attendant when the doctor asked the attendant not to enter labour room and maintain social distancing at a Medical College in Behrampur, Odisha.

On 16th May 2020, Dr Sudhakar was treated worse than an animal. He was publicly humiliated, thrashed half-naked on road, with hands tied at back by Andra Pradesh Police at Vizag. He was suspended earlier for raising voice against the shortage of PPEs for CovidWarriors.

On 30 July 2020, at Latur, Maharashtra, a doctor of a superspeciality hospital was repeatedly stabbed and attacked by the son of a COVID patient who passed away in the hospital.

On 7th August, at SMIMS , Gangtok, duty doctor verbally assaulted and threatned by father of a patient 25 week FEMALE gestation born with birth weight of 710 gram born on 06/08/2020. The baby’s father refused any treatment for the baby. When doctor on duty was explaining, the patient’s father got aggressive and assaulted the doctor by aggression and multiple unspeakable abuses and threatened dire consequences. Such matters go unreported usually.

On 7 Oct 2020, few hooligans abused , assaulted , threatened for life and outraged modesty of a female doctor on COVID duty at STNM hospital in Gangtok, Sikkim. Later the hooligans were arrested, the tendered unconditional public apology and the complaint by doctors was withdrawn.

On 13 Dec 2020, patient relatives abused, manhandled and assaulted doctors at Sikkim Manipal Medical College, Gangtok. This is supposedly the most peaceful state of India. 

On 27th April 2021, DM arrested a doctor ( in charge of Covid Response team)  and put him in jail because COVID cases were rising. Incidentally the doctor was made incharge only 2 days ago. This is blatant abuse of power. Administrative assault of doctor.

On 27th April 2021, patient relatives assaulted doctors at Apollo Hospital Delhi after not getting bed in ICU amid massive crisis of COVID surge in Delhi.

On 30th April, doctors and staff of Durgawati Hospital in Gorakhpur were brutally assaulted and hospital vandalised by patient relatives after death of Corona Positive patient.

On 8th May 2021, Lady doctor slapped by son after father dies of Severe COVID in Indapur near Pune in Maharashtra. 

On 23rd April 2021, 20 Policemen assaulted a doctor with rods on not getting bed in Allahabad Medical College, amid corona crisis when there is lack of beds, medicines and oxygen. And the doctors are working day and night to save patients. But the people who are supposed to protect are the ones who blatantly abuse power. 

On 24th May 2021, relatives of a COVID-19 patient assaulting a doctor in Ballari, KARNATAKA, INDIA had also surfaced.A man stormed into the COVID-19 ward of the VIMS Hospital and assaulted a woman doctor after arguing with her. 

On 27th May 2021, 2 people assaulted doctor with bricks and then SHOT 2 bullets on the doctor in Lucknow. The doctor is battling for LIFE.  Amir Choudhary and Muhammad Rashid shot the doctor after death of their brother whom the doctor was treating for COVID. The hatred for doctors in this country has reached great heights. This was a planned attempt to murder the doctor.

On 31st May 2021, a 50 year old child doctor in Karnataka, INDIA was so brutally assaulted that his scalp has been torn off. Seeing the sight, blood of any human would boil, let alone doctors. This was a well planned and premeditated attack on the doctor when the doctor was cycling back to home from hospital. 

On 1st Jun 2021, a young doctor working for past one year at Covid Care Centre at Udali, Assam was brutally assaulted by patient relatives on death of patient. The video of the assault shows the gruesome and brutal way in which the doctor was assaulted by punches, kicks, dragged on the floor, hit with steel vessels on head. Video was so gruesome that Youtube removed it from its site. 24 Culprits have been arrested till 2nd Jun 2021. Dr Senapati has suffered severe Skull fracture. 

On 2nd June 2021, One Police Constable of Pune Police and his brother slapped and assaulted doctors  in PUNE, INDIA and other healthcare workers when they had to wait to know about their patient. Heights of intolerance in the country. Everyone is a VIP in this country and Doctor is a UNIVERSAL PUNCHING BAG.

On 7th Jun 2021, there was another brutal attack on Dr. Shiv Shankar Roy and other health care workers asaulted at Pandua Rural Hospital , Hooghly, West Bengal, INDIA after death of a critical patient despite all efforts. No action taken by the authorities for 3 days. Culprits caught only after relentless pressure by doctor organizations.

On 6th June 2021, family members vandalised an ICU in JNIMS , IMPHAL, MANIPUR, INDIA. After death of a critical patient, the patient relatives destroyed oxygen concentrator and ventilators of the ICU. If your relative was admitted there, would you allow such vandals to hamper care. 

On 10th Jun 2021, doctors, including female doctors, were verbally assaulted with obscene language and threatened with dire consequences by patient attenders at SMIMS, Gangtok, SIKKIM. Thanks to Sikkim Administration and Police,Culprits were arrested

On 14th December 2021, a Sikkim based doctor was stabbed by a man in STNM Hospital  ( largest government hospital of Sikkim) GANGTOK, Sikkim, INDIA in broad daylight. The man, Thinley Bhutia, had tried to stab a lady ward attendant. Dr Sanjay Upreti was trying to save her, when the criminal Thinley Bhutia stabbed him too. After fighting for his life in ICU for 10 days , under going 2 surgeries, multiple blood transfusions and amputation of his leg, the doctor left this world on 24/12/2021.As a mark of respect to the departed soul of Dr Sanjay Upreti who gave up his life to save another, the Sikkim government arranged the funeral with full State Honour which was attended by the Chief Minister Honourable P S Tamang, Government of Sikkim.The Sikkim government has set an example for other states to follow when a doctor is assaulted in the line of duty. But the incident has highlighted the age old problem of practically non existent and highly inadequate security measures in hospitals in India ,both government and private.

On 08th Feb 2022, a doctor was shot  at Rao Tularam Hospital in New Delhi,India. The doctor was shot at the gate of the hospital and the assailants fled the spot. Doctor is undergoing treatment. The assailants are not caught.
